WorldCat Identities

Patterson, David A.

Overview
Works: 69 works in 395 publications in 9 languages and 10,091 library holdings
Roles: Author, Editor
Classifications: QA76.9.C643, 004.22
Publication Timeline
.
Most widely held works by David A Patterson
Computer organization and design : the hardware/software interface by David A Patterson( Book )

50 editions published between 2004 and 2008 in 4 languages and held by 796 WorldCat member libraries worldwide

In addition to thoroughly updating every aspect of the text to reflect the most current computing technology, the third edition uses standard 32-bit MIPS 32 as the primary teaching ISA; presents the assembler-to-HLL translations in both C and Java; highlights the latest developments in architecture in Real Stuff sections: Intel IA-32, Power PC 604, Googles PC cluster, Pentium P4, SPEC CPU2000 benchmark suite for processors, SPEC Web99 benchmark for web servers, EEMBC benchmark for embedded systems, AMD Opteron memory hierarchy, AMD vs. 1A-64
Computer architecture : a quantitative approach by John L Hennessy( Book )

19 editions published between 1996 and 2012 in English and Undetermined and held by 761 WorldCat member libraries worldwide

Computer Architecture: A Quantitative Approach explores the ways that software and technology in the cloud are accessed by digital media, such as cell phones, computers, tablets, and other mobile devices. The book became a part of Intel's 2012 recommended reading list for developers, and it covers the revolution of mobile computing. The text also highlights the two most important factors in architecture today: parallelism and memory hierarchy. The six chapters that this book is composed of follow a consistent framework: explanation of the ideas in each chapter; a "crosscutting issues" section, which presents how the concepts covered in one chapter connect with those given in other chapters; a "putting it all together" section that links these concepts by discussing how they are applied in real machine; and detailed examples of misunderstandings and architectural traps commonly encountered by developers and architects. The first chapter of the book includes formulas for energy, static and dynamic power, integrated circuit costs, reliability, and availability. Chapter 2 discusses memory hierarchy and includes discussions about virtual machines, SRAM and DRAM technologies, and new material on Flash memory. The third chapter covers the exploitation of instruction-level parallelism in high-performance processors, superscalar execution, dynamic scheduling and multithreading, followed by an introduction to vector architectures in the fourth chapter. Chapters 5 and 6 describe multicore processors and warehouse-scale computers (WSCs), respectively. This book is an important reference for computer architects, programmers, application developers, compiler and system software developers, computer system designers and application developers. Fully updated fifth edition covers the twin shifts to mobile and cloud computing, with new material, exercises, and case studies.--Publisher website
Computer organization and design : the hardware/software interface by David A Patterson( Book )

65 editions published between 2008 and 2012 in English and held by 651 WorldCat member libraries worldwide

The classic textbook for computer systems analysis and design, 'Computer Organization and Design', has been thoroughly updated to provide a new focus on the revolutionary change taking place in industry today: the switch from uniprocessor to multicore microprocessors
Computer organization and design : the hardware/software interface by John L Hennessy( Book )

26 editions published between 1997 and 2003 in English and held by 611 WorldCat member libraries worldwide

Computer organization and design : the hardware/software interface by John L Hennessy( Book )

22 editions published between 1974 and 1997 in English and held by 444 WorldCat member libraries worldwide

"Hennessy's original research area was optimizing compilers. His research group at Stanford developed many of the techniques now in commercial use. In 1981, Hennessy started the MIPS project at Stanford with a handful of graduate students. After completing the project in 1984, he took a one-year sabbatical to co-found MIPS Computer Systems, which has since merged with Silicon Graphics. The RISC architecture developed at MIPS has been utilized by a number of companies including DEC, NEC, Siemens, Silicon Graphics, and Tandem. Hennessy's current research at Stanford focuses on the area of designing and exploiting multiprocessors. Most recently, he has been involved in the development of the DASH multiprocessor architecture."--Jacket
Information technology for counterterrorism : immediate actions and future possibilities by National Research Council (U.S.)( Book )

9 editions published in 2003 in English and held by 265 WorldCat member libraries worldwide

Information technology (IT) is essential to virtually all of the nation s critical infrastructures making them vulnerable by a terrorist attack on their IT system. An attack could be on the system itself or use the IT system to launch or exacerbate another type of attack. IT can also be used as a counterterrorism tool. The report concludes that the most devastating consequences of a terrorist attack would occur if it were on or used IT as part of a broader attack. The report presents two recommendations on what can be done in the short term to protect the nation s communications and information systems and several recommendations about what can be done over the longer term. The report also notes the importance of considering how an IT system will be deployed to maximize protection against and usefulness in responding to attacks
A taste of Smalltalk by Ted Kaehler( Book )

2 editions published in 1986 in English and held by 194 WorldCat member libraries worldwide

Computer organization and design : the hardware/software interface by David A Patterson( Book )

4 editions published in 2014 in English and Portuguese and held by 193 WorldCat member libraries worldwide

"Presents the fundamentals of hardware technologies, assembly language, computer arithmetic, pipelining, memory hierarchies and I/O"--Provided by publisher
Rechnerarchitektur : Analyse, Entwurf, Implementierung, Bewertung by John L Hennessy( Book )

23 editions published between 1994 and 2014 in 7 languages and held by 168 WorldCat member libraries worldwide

The era of seemingly unlimited growth in processor performance is over: single chip architectures can no longer overcome the performance limitations imposed by the power they consume and the heat they generate. Today, Intel and other semiconductor firms are abandoning the single fast processor model in favor of multi-core microprocessors--chips that combine two or more processors in a single package. In the fourth edition of Computer Architecture , the authors focus on this historic shift, increasing their coverage of multiprocessors and exploring the most effective ways of achieving parallelism as the key to unlocking the power of multiple processor architectures. Additionally, the new edition has expanded and updated coverage of design topics beyond processor performance, including power, reliability, availability, and dependability.<BR id="CRLF"><BR id="CRLF"><STRONG>CD System Requirements</STRONG><BR id="CRLF"> PDF Viewer <BR id="CRLF">The CD material includes PDF documents that you can read with a PDF viewer such as Adobe, Acrobat or Adobe Reader. Recent versions of Adobe Reader for some platforms are included on the CD.<BR id="CRLF"><BR id="CRLF"> HTML Browser <BR id="CRLF">The navigation framework on this CD is delivered in HTML and JavaScript. It is recommended that you install the latest version of your favorite HTML browser to view this CD. The content has been verified under Windows XP with the following browsers: Internet Explorer 6.0, Firefox 1.5; under Mac OS X (Panther) with the following browsers: Internet Explorer 5.2, Firefox 1.0.6, Safari 1.3; and under Mandriva Linux 2006 with the following browsers: Firefox 1.0.6, Konqueror 3.4.2, Mozilla 1.7.11. <BR id="CRLF">The content is designed to be viewed in a browser window that is at least 720 pixels wide. You may find the content does not display well if your display is not set to at least 1024x768 pixel resolution.<BR id="CRLF"><BR id="CRLF"> Operating System <BR id="CRLF
Architecture des ordinateurs : une approche quantitative by John L Hennessy( Book )

9 editions published between 1992 and 2003 in French and held by 141 WorldCat member libraries worldwide

Computing unbound : using computers in the arts and sciences by David A Patterson( Book )

6 editions published in 1989 in English and held by 115 WorldCat member libraries worldwide

Rechnerorganisation und Rechnerentwurf by David A Patterson( Book )

7 editions published in 2011 in Japanese and German and held by 67 WorldCat member libraries worldwide

Computer organization and design : the hardware / software interface by David A Patterson( Book )

7 editions published in 2017 in English and held by 48 WorldCat member libraries worldwide

This book presents the fundamentals of hardware technologies, assembly language, computer arithmetic, pipelining, memory hierarchies and I/O. This edition is updated for mobile computing and the cloud!
Rechnerorganisation und -entwurf : die Hardware/Software-Schnittstelle by David A Patterson( Book )

7 editions published between 2008 and 2010 in 4 languages and held by 48 WorldCat member libraries worldwide

Terabytes] teraflops : or, why work on processors when I/O is where the action is? by David A Patterson( Visual )

4 editions published in 1993 in English and held by 40 WorldCat member libraries worldwide

Describes the results of the RAID (redundant arrays of inexpensive disks) project, which offers much greater performance, capacity, and reliability from I/O systems. Also discusses Sequoia 2000, which looks at utilizing small helical scan tapes, such as digital-audio tapes or videotapes to offer terabytes of storage for the price of a fileserver
Engineering software as a service : an agile approach using cloud computing by Armando Fox( Book )

12 editions published between 2013 and 2015 in 3 languages and held by 39 WorldCat member libraries worldwide

A one-semester college course in software engineering focusing on cloud computing, software as a service (SaaS), and Agile development using Extreme Programming (XP). This book is neither a step-by-step tutorial nor a reference book. Instead, our goal is to bring a diverse set of software engineering topics together into a single narrative, help readers understand the most important ideas through concrete examples and a learn-by-doing approach, and teach readers enough about each topic to get them started in the field. Courseware for doing the work in the book is available as a virtual machine image that can be downloaded or deployed in the cloud. A free MOOC (massively open online course) at saas-class.org follows the book's content and adds programming assignments and quizzes. -- Provided by publisher
Organización y diseño de computadores : la interfaz hardware/software by John L Hennessy( Book )

9 editions published between 1994 and 1999 in Spanish and English and held by 39 WorldCat member libraries worldwide

CONTENIDO: Abstraciones y tecnología de computadores - Aritmética para computadores - Las bases del diseño lógico - El procesador : camino de datos y control - Ensambladores, montadores de enlace y el simulador SPIM - Grande y rápido : explotar la jerarquía de memoria - Implementación hardware del control - Instrucciones : lenguaje de máquina - Interfaz entre procesadores y periféricos - Introducción a C para los programadores de Pascal - Mejora del rendimiento con la segmentación - Otra aproximación a la arquitectura de repertorio de instrucciones : VAX - Procesadores paralelos
Estructura y diseño de computadores : interficie circuitería-programación by David A Patterson( Book )

5 editions published between 1999 and 2004 in Spanish and held by 31 WorldCat member libraries worldwide

Rechnerorganisation und Rechnerentwurf Die Hardware/Software-Schnittstelle by David A Patterson( Book )

5 editions published in 2016 in German and English and held by 7 WorldCat member libraries worldwide

Deutsche Übersetzung des Standardwerkes zur Rechnerorganisation. In der neuen Auflage sind die Inhalte in den Kapiteln 1-5 an vielen Stellen punktuell verbessert und aktualisiert, mit der Vorstellung neuerer Prozessoren worden, und der Kapitel 6 "... from Client to Cloud" wurde stark überarbeitet. Umfangreiches Zusatzmaterial (Werkzeuge mit Tutorien etc.) steht Online zur Verfügung
Computer Organization and Design, Revised Fourth Edition : the Hardware/Software Interface by David A Patterson( )

1 edition published in 2011 in English and held by 0 WorldCat member libraries worldwide

This Fourth Revised Edition of Computer Organization and Design includes a complete set of updated and new exercises, along with improvements and changes suggested by instructors and students. Focusing on the revolutionary change taking place in industry today--the switch from uniprocessor to multicore microprocessors--this classic textbook has a modern and up-to-date focus on parallelism in all its forms. Examples highlighting multicore and GPU processor designs are supported with performance and benchmarking data. As with previous editions, a MIPS processor is the core used to present the fu
 
moreShow More Titles
fewerShow Fewer Titles
Audience Level
0
Audience Level
1
  Kids General Special  
Audience level: 0.45 (from 0.06 for Informatio ... to 0.92 for Estructura ...)

Computer organization and design : the hardware/software interface
Alternative Names
David A. Patterson informaticien américain

David A. Patterson informático estadounidense

David A. Patterson scienziato statunitense

David A. Patterson US-amerikanischer Informatiker

David Patterson Amerikaans informaticus

David Patterson amerikansk ingeniør og informatikar

David Patterson amerikansk ingeniør og informatiker

David Patterson amerikansk ingenjör och datavetare

Patterson, D. 1947-

Patterson, D. A. 1947-

Patterson, Dave.

Patterson, Dave 1947-

Patterson, Dave A. 1947-

Patterson, Dave (David A.)

Patterson David

Patterson, David 1947-

Patterson, David Andrew

Patterson, David Andrew 1947-

Паттерсон, Дэвид

ديفيد باترسون

دیوید پترسون دانشمند علوم کامپیوتر و مهندس آمریکایی

패터슨, 데이비드 A. 1947-

デイビッド・パターソン

パターソン

パターソン, デイビッド

パターソン, デイビッド・A

大衛·帕特森

Languages
Covers
Computer architecture : a quantitative approachComputer organization and design : the hardware/software interfaceComputer organization and design : the hardware/software interfaceInformation technology for counterterrorism : immediate actions and future possibilitiesRechnerarchitektur : Analyse, Entwurf, Implementierung, BewertungComputing unbound : using computers in the arts and sciences